Wakefield Trinity is a professional rugby league club in Wakefield, West Yorkshire, England, that plays in the Super League. One of the original twenty-two clubs that formed the Northern Rugby Football Union in 1895, between 1999 and 2016 the club was known as Wakefield Trinity Wildcats.[1] The club has played at Belle Vue Stadium in Wakefield since 1895 and has rivalries with Castleford Tigers and Featherstone Rovers. Wakefield have won two premierships in their history when they went back to back in 1967 and 1968. As of 2017, it has been 49 years since Wakefield last won the league.[2]

Re: wakefield friendly 22nd jan (tuesday!) : Wed Jan 23, 2019 2:09 pm  
thought we went quite well lastnight, had to do alot of defending due to childs having one of those games against us but we stood up well, wildcats only really scored down the wings when mcgillvary and uate went off.

considering we only went down by 4 points whilst playing with 12 men for 20 minutes it wasnt that bad!

gaskell outshone frawley again, amazing what a player can so when hes given confidence and allowed to play which he could do with brough about

had to laugh when brough put that forward pass across to johnstone, brough has never had that pass in his game! he still has the kicking game though... see how they didnt use him for goal kicks!!!! not surprised with his record past few years but hampshire no better.

big blow losing mcgillvary now for a period of time, i think we should stick murphy back to the wing, hes mr consistent and will do the job well. its a concern now as you could see without mcgillvary on the wing we were exposed, seniors are decent prospects but will be targeted and youngsters cant play week on week out at top level.

mcintosh looks good coming into the line and done ok at full back in the two warm up games.

uate is a real character, can see that on the field !
